This page provides a list of
best-selling fiction authors to date and in any language. While a precise number for any given author is near impossible, the list is based on approximate numbers provided or repeated by reliable sources. "Best-selling" refers to the estimated number of copies sold of all fiction books written or co-written by an author. To keep the length of the list manageable, only authors with estimated sales of at least 100 million books are included. Authors of
comic books are not included.
For a few authors, including
Miguel de Cervantes,
Alexandre Dumas, père,
Charles Dickens (whose
A Tale of Two Cities alone has sold over 200 million copies),
Jane Austen,
Arthur Conan Doyle,
Victor Hugo,
Jules Verne,
Rick Riordan,
Jack Higgins and
Leon Uris, no exact figure could be found, although there are indications that they too have more than 100 million copies of their work in print. They have not been included in the table.
